Casinos and Sportsbooks, Bound Together

Whether you’re out on the Strip or gambling online, you see the same thing: casinos and sportsbooks, operating out of the same venue. It seems like a natural fit – both provide licensed betting to their customers. The clientele is much the same; Blackjack players love to bet on sports, while handicappers often switch hats and hit the Roulette tables. The two are joined at the hip.

NFL Money Management Gambling Tips

Become a Football Ironman

We’re into the second half of the NFL season. How’s your bankroll holding up? Are you on a full tank, or are you running on fumes?

The sad truth is, many football bettors have already emptied their wallets. Think of the full 17-week regular season as a triathlon. Everyone starts out hopeful, but through poor money management or a simple lack of handicapping ability (often both in considerable amounts), some people have to give up early. You don’t want to be one of those people. You want to be an ironman.

Breaking Down Huge College Football Spreads

Last week’s USC-Washington State matchup was one for the history books. The Trojans were 42.5-point away favorites, the highest spread USC has faced on the road since Pete Carroll took over the program. That was enough chalk to send bettors scurrying to Washington State’s side.
